Porridge: This is how many calories porridge has

Porridge is a popular breakfast. The number of calories in porridge depends on the ingredients and the preparation. In general, oat flakes are rich in dietary fiber, proteins and important nutrientswhich makes them a satisfying and nutritious meal. meal.

Usually contains 50 g oat flakes around 200 kcal. If classic porridge is prepared with warm water, the finished porridge has just as many calories as raw oats.

The addition of sweeteners, fruit, nuts or yogurt increases the calorie count of course, but can also improve the nutritional value.

Milk or water: type of preparation influences calorie count

The number of calories in a portion of porridge clearly depends on how it is prepared. Simply prepared with warm water, you can save quite a few calories. If you prefer the creamy consistency of porridge, milk or milk alternatives such as an almond or oat drink are the better choice. However, please note that you will then consume more calories.

As already mentioned, you must expect approx. 200 kcal for a portion of 50 grams of oatmeal. The following table gives you a overview of the number of calories per type of preparation:

Liquid

Calories for 100 g liquid

Calories for 50 g oatmeal

Calories per serving of porridge

water

0 kcal

200 kcal

200 kcal

Almond drink

25 kcal

200 kcal

225 kcal

Oat drink

55 kcal

200 kcal

255 kcal

Milk

65 kcal

200 kcal

265 kcal

 

With classic porridge, the following is usually added sweetener such as sugar, honey or agave syrup to give the porridge flavor. But beware: even supposedly healthy ingredients have calories. One teaspoon of honey adds around 20 kcal to your meal. Additional toppings also increase the calorie count.

Frequently asked questions about porridge & calories:

How many calories are in a serving of oatmeal with milk?

As a rule, one portion (approx. 50 grams) contains oatmeal cooked in about 100 ml of milk, about 265 kcal. The exact number of calories may vary depending on the specific products and preparation methods. It is also important to note that the addition of fruit, nuts or other toppings will affect the total calorie count.
